1. Sign Up for the Target Circle

Target Circle, formerly known as Cartwheel, is a loyalty program developed for loyal customers. The name might have changed, but the savings are still the same.

You can sign up for the Target Circle loyalty program to unlock members-only perks. If you’re a frequent Target shopper, it’s a must-have program.

It’s designed to help shoppers save money through automated discounts and personalized offers. Here are some key ways Target Circle saves you money:

  • Automatic Deals: Many exclusive deals are automatically applied at checkout—both in-store and online—so you don’t have to manually “clip” coupons to get the savings.
  • Personalized Bonuses: Target offers “Circle Bonuses” based on your shopping habits. These are often spend-based rewards (e.g., “Spend $75 on groceries, get a $10 reward”) that you can earn and then apply toward future purchases.
  • Birthday Discount: You’ll get 5% off a single purchase during your birthday month.
  • Target Circle Week: You’ll get exclusive access to major seasonal sales events (often held in spring, summer, and the holidays) with significant discounts across categories like home essentials, tech, and beauty.
  • Community Giving: You can support your community at no extra cost to you. Every transaction earns you a “vote,” which you can use in the app to direct Target’s charitable donations to local or national nonprofits.

Target Circle is a free loyalty program designed for frequent Target shoppers. If you’re one among them, don’t neglect this opportunity.

2. Target Circle Card: Save 5% at Target

The Target Circle Card, formerly known as the Target RedCard, is a payment option offered by Target that functions as a loyalty-focused financial tool.

The Target Circle Card is available in three forms: a Debit Card, a Credit Card, and a Mastercard. It’s designed for frequent Target shoppers who want to reduce their total spending through a variety of automatic discounts and perks.

Here’s how the Target Circle Card saves you money:

  • Instant 5% Discount: It’s the primary benefit of the Target Circle Card. It will give you 5% discount on almost all eligible purchases made at Target stores and on Target.com.
  • No Annual Fee: You don’t have to pay any subscription or membership fee to hold or use the card.
  • Free Shipping: You’ll receive free standard shipping on Target.com orders. Cardholders also bypass the typical $35 minimum purchase requirement.
  • Discounted Membership: The paid “Target Circle 360” membership costs you $99/year. With a Circle Card, you can purchase that membership for $49/year.
  • Extended Returns: The Target Circle Card holders get an extended 30 days to return items beyond the standard return policy.
  • Exclusive Offers: You’ll receive access to “exclusive extras,” which can include special items, targeted discounts, or early access to sales events.

The 5% discount on almost every product can encourage you to make impulse buys. To get the most value, ensure you are not using the card as a reason to buy more than you originally intended.

3. Gift Card Promos

Target frequently runs gift card promotions like “Buy $50 of select household items, get a $10 Target gift card.” This isn’t just a bonus—it’s a strategy.

Target runs these promotions to encourage shoppers to make impulse buys. You can smartly use these promotions to buy essentials.

Pro Tip: Combine these promotions with coupons, so you can secure significant savings. Save the gift cards for future groceries or toiletries.

4. Understanding Target’s Clearance Cycles

Learning Target’s markdown patterns can help you find deep discounts. Clearance items are often located on end-caps (the end of the aisles), and seasonal items are marked down in progressive waves (often starting at 30% off and eventually reaching 70% or more).

Target follows a predictable markdown cycle after major holidays and seasons.

Best times to shop:

  • January (holiday clearance)
  • July (summer items)
  • October–November (back-to-school clearance)
  • Day after major holidays (Valentine’s, Easter, Halloween)

You’ll often see discounts starting at 30% and dropping to 70–90% off.

Timing matters more than most people realize. Shop early in the morning for the best clearance finds.

Early mornings are when:

  • Restocking happens
  • Clearance gets marked down overnight
  • Shelves are freshly organized

If you understand the Target’s clearance cycles, you’ll never miss deep discounts on your favorite items.

Frugal Habit: Make a quick morning stop once or twice a week if you’re serious about savings.

5. Target Price Matching

Target offers price matching with select major retailers and its own online store. It means if you find the same item cheaper elsewhere, you can request a match.

How to do it right:

  • Show proof on your phone
  • Ask before checkout or at Guest Services
  • Make sure the item matches exactly (brand, size, model)

This is especially useful for electronics, toys, and household essentials.

6. Target Price Adjustment Policy

The Target price adjustment policy has changed significantly. It no longer matches prices from outside competitors (such as Amazon or Walmart).

You can request a price adjustment if you purchase an item at Target and the price drops within 14 days of your purchase. This applies to:

  • Prices found on Target.com or the Target app.
  • Prices found at other local Target stores.
  • Target Plus™ partner items (only if the lower price is from the same Target Plus partner on Target.com).

Here are some key requirements:

  • Identical Item: The product must be the same brand, model number, size, color, weight, quantity, and version.
  • Proof: You must provide proof of the lower, valid price (the Target website or your Target app). Screenshots or printed photos are generally not accepted.
  • Receipt: You must have your original receipt (physical or digital/app purchase history).
  • Timing: The request must be made within 14 days of the original purchase.

This price adjustment policy is designed to protect customers. They shouldn’t feel robbed after purchasing anything.

7. Target Coupon Stacking Strategy

Target has a relatively generous coupon policy that often allows you to use a manufacturer’s coupon, a store coupon, and a Target Circle offer on the same item.

It’s a powerful way to maximize your savings. For any single item, you can typically combine the following three types of discounts:

  • One Manufacturer Coupon
  • One Target Item-Level Offer
  • One Target Category/Storewide Offer

You cannot stack two manufacturer coupons on the same item, even if you have both a digital and a paper version.

The 5% discount you receive for using a Target Circle Card is applied after all other coupons and discounts have been deducted. This makes it an additional “layer” of savings that works on top of your stacked coupons.

8. Use Capital One Shopping to Find Target Coupons and Deals

Capital One Shopping is a free browser extension that helps consumers to find coupons and promotional deals. You can use this tool to find deals and coupons at Target.com.

If there is a deal on Target.com that you don’t know about, Capital One Shopping can easily find it and show you how to activate it. It works in the background.

Capital One Shopping also finds active coupons and adds them to your order at checkout. It’s a great way to save money while shopping at Target.com.

9. Get Cash Back with Ibotta and Rakuten

Ibotta and Rakuten are two cash-back apps that allow you to get cash back on eligible purchases at Target.com.

If you’re shopping at Target.com, always use cash back apps like Ibotta and Rakuten. When you shop through these apps, you’ll earn cash back on eligible purchases. It’s one of the best ways to save money at Target.

All you need to do is join cash back apps (Rakuten and Ibotta). Later, search for the Target cash back offers on the app.

10. Bring Your Own Bag

When you provide a reusable bag to take home your Target purchases, you’ll get 5¢ off your order. If you don’t have one, you can purchase one at Target for just $1.

11. Don’t Ignore the Dollar Spot (Bullseye’s Playground)

The Bullseye’s Playground area (aka Target Dollar Spot), located near the front of the store, is great to find party favors, items to donate to your Operation Christmas Child Shoebox, seasonal decor, and more.

Occasionally, Target also offers an extra 20-30% off the One Spot items, making their prices as low as 70¢. Items rotate often, so what you see today might be gone tomorrow.
